Is Rich Chocolate Anytime Bar safe for people with kidney disease?
Rich Chocolate Anytime Bar is rated Limit for CKD patients. Limit intake if you have CKD. With 250.0mg phosphorus, 500.0mg sodium, and 125.0mg potassium per 100.0g serving, you should keep portion sizes small and not eat it daily. Always confirm with your nephrologist or renal dietitian.
How much phosphorus is in Rich Chocolate Anytime Bar?
A 100.0g serving of Rich Chocolate Anytime Bar contains 250mg of phosphorus, which is approximately 25% of the recommended 1,000mg daily limit for CKD Stage 3-4 patients.
How much sodium is in Rich Chocolate Anytime Bar?
Per 100.0g serving, Rich Chocolate Anytime Bar provides 500mg of sodium — about 22% of the 2,300mg daily sodium limit recommended for kidney patients.
How much potassium is in Rich Chocolate Anytime Bar?
Rich Chocolate Anytime Bar contains 125mg of potassium per 100.0g serving, equivalent to about 6% of the daily 2,000mg potassium limit for CKD Stage 3-4 patients.
